Cornus wilsoniana


('productnameshort')

Cornus wilsoniana or ghost dogwood has clusters of small white flowers that bloom in spring and beautiful mottled bark.


Description:
Cornus wilsoniana is a rare and stunning deciduous to semi-evergreen shrub or small tree in both flowers and bark. The flowers lack the showy bracts of the better-known dogwood species but are produced in multitudes as a showy froth of white against the dark green foliage. The flowers are followed by dark purplish-black fruits in autumn which attract birds. The foliage is green to silvery-grey. Mature trees develop impressively mottled bark over time that can be ghostly white or greenish grey. It is also called Wilson's dogwood. Attracts butterflies in spring. Common Name: Ghost Dogwood - [RFT Pre-Order]

Family: Cornaceae (The Dogwood Family)

Zone Hardiness: 6-9

Light: Full Sun, Part Shade

Height: 25-40'

Width: 10' and over

Primary Bloom Colour: White/Cream

Secondary Bloom Colour: Green

Class: Deciduous

Type: Tree

Bloom Time: Late Spring

Soil Moisture: Average

Stem Colour:

Fragrance: No

Berries:

Benefits: Butterflies

Deer Resistant: Unknown

BC Native: No

Native Habitat: Mixed woods, valleys, shaded slopes, streamsides, roadsides from 400-2200 m.

Award:

Geogrpahical Origin: Asia and the Pacific - Asia - China and Japan
